Description
'"4 The Birds" Transparent Bird Repellent' is an repellent. Its Federal EPA registration number is: 8254-1. It was originally approved by EPA on 20 Jan 1964. Its registration got cancelled on 24 Oct 2003. It has a 'Caution' signal word. It has the following active ingredients: Polybutene. It's approved for 7 sites including bird roosts, bridges, com ind pub premises, domestic dwellings, public buildings and structures, terrestrial structures, and window sills. It is also approved for 12 pests and pest groups including but not limited to blackbirds, brewer's blackbird, cowbirds, crows, grackles, gull, herring gull, house sparrow, pigeon, and ravens.
